assume you mix 100.0mL of .200M CsOH with 50.0mL of .400 M HCl in a coffee cup calorimeter the following reaction occurs
CsOH + HCl -> CsCl +H2O

the temperature of both solutions before mixing was 22.5C and it rises to 24.28C after the acid base reaction so what is the enthalpy change for the reaction per mole of CsOH? Assume the densities of the solutions are all 1.00g/mL and the specific heat capacities of the solutions are 54.2 J/gK
